A High Wind Warning is Issued

Residents are advised to exercise caution as a high wind warning has been issued for the area. Winds could gust as high as 60 miles per hour, making it unsafe to be outdoors.

It is recommended that you avoid unnecessary travel during this time. Bring in any loose objects outside that could fly away. Be especially careful of falling branches and power lines.

The Blowing Danger: Wind Advisory In Effect

Residents are urged to exercise extreme caution as a wind advisory is currently in effect. Gusts of up 35 miles per hour are expected, causing potentially dangerous conditions. Trees and limbs could be uprooted, causing power outages and property damage. Loose objects should be fastened to prevent them from becoming airborne hazards. Motorists are advised to drive with extra caution, as strong winds can reduce visibility and website control of vehicles. It is best to steer clear of unnecessary travel until the advisory has been lifted.

Warning: Strong Winds Expected, Remain Sheltered

Residents are advised to take extreme caution as strong winds are expected throughout the day. These winds could lead to hazard to property and create a danger to individuals. It is strongly recommended that you remain indoors until the winds abate.

  • Keep an eye on local weather reports for current updates.
  • Tie down any loose objects outside, such as trash cans, to prevent them from causing damage.
  • Stay clear of areas with trees that could be affected by high winds.
